ACTIVITY OF 137CS IN HUMAN BODY OF INHABITANTS OF THE CZECH REPUBLIC

Radiat Prot Dosimetry. 2019 Dec 31;186(2-3):196-201. doi: 10.1093/rpd/ncz257.

Abstract

The time course of 137Cs activity in general population of the Czech Republic has been systematically followed since the Chernobyl accident in 1986. Either whole body counting or the determination of 137Cs content in 24-hour urine samples were used as a method of determination of body activity. Environmental and effective half-lives were calculated from the data. In the time period from 1986 to 1990 the effective half-life was 1.3 years; since 1990 up to present the half-life is 15 years. The older data on whole body activity of 137Cs from 1965 to 1985 were compiled and are presented as well. Apart from the general population, a group of people who have special dietary habits in terms of increased game meat consumption, namely wild boar meat, has been monitored since 2000. In this group, the body content of 137Cs is about two orders of magnitude higher than in the general population.
